The Science Behind Terry Cloth Construction

Terry cloth is like a tiny forest of cotton loops, each one designed to trap moisture and air. These loops, called pile, are woven into the base fabric using a special technique that creates the characteristic bumpy texture you’re familiar with. The loops act like microscopic sponges, making terry cloth incredibly absorbent.

The construction process involves weaving three sets of yarns instead of the typical two. This creates the foundation fabric and the looped pile that gives terry its signature feel and functionality. It’s engineering disguised as comfort, and it’s been perfecting its craft for generations.

Terry Cloth Performance and Benefits

When it comes to absorption, terry cloth is like the overachiever in your college class – it just can’t help but excel. This material can absorb up to 27 times its weight in water, making it perfect for those moments when you step out of the shower dripping wet.

Terry cloth bathrobes are incredibly durable. They’re the pickup trucks of the bathrobe world – built to last and designed to handle regular use and washing. With proper care, a quality terry bathrobe can serve you faithfully for years, developing character and becoming softer with each wash.

The breathability of terry cloth is another winning feature. Those loops don’t just absorb moisture – they also allow air to circulate, preventing that clammy feeling you might experience with less breathable materials. If you’re someone who runs warm or lives in a humid climate, terry cloth might be your perfect match.

Understanding Fleece Fabric Technology

Fleece is like a technological marvel disguised as a soft, cuddly fabric. Most fleece is made from polyester fibers that are brushed to create a plush, insulating surface. The result is a material that traps warm air close to your body while remaining lightweight and quick-drying.

The beauty of fleece lies in its structure – imagine millions of tiny air pockets working together to keep you warm. Unlike terry cloth’s absorption strategy, fleece focuses on insulation and quick moisture-wicking, making it perfect for different situations and preferences.

Fleece Bathrobe Advantages

Warmth is where fleece truly shines. If you’re someone who gets cold easily or lives in a chilly climate, a fleece bathrobe is like wrapping yourself in a portable fireplace. The insulating properties of fleece make it incredibly effective at retaining body heat without adding bulk.

The lightweight nature of fleece is another compelling advantage. You get maximum warmth without feeling weighed down, making it perfect for lounging around the house or traveling. It’s the difference between wearing a heavy winter coat and a perfectly insulated down jacket.

Fleece bathrobes are also incredibly easy to care for. They dry quickly, resist wrinkles, and maintain their shape wash after wash. For busy individuals who want luxury without high maintenance, fleece offers the perfect solution.

Types of Fleece Materials

Polar Fleece

Polar fleece is the original fleece material that started the revolution. It’s warm, lightweight, and incredibly soft, making it a popular choice for those seeking comfort and practicality. Think of it as the reliable foundation upon which all other fleece innovations are built.

Coral Fleece

Coral fleece takes softness to the next level with its incredibly plush texture. It’s like the difference between a regular pillow and a cloud – both serve the same purpose, but one offers a noticeably superior experience. The fine fibers create an almost velvety feel that’s perfect for ultimate relaxation.

Sherpa Fleece

Sherpa fleece combines the best of both worlds with a smooth fleece exterior and a fluffy, wool-like interior. It’s like having two bathrobes in one – the sleek appearance of regular fleece with the cozy warmth of sheep’s wool.

Material Comparison: Performance Metrics

Feature Terry Cloth Fleece Plush
Absorbency Excellent Poor Good
Warmth Good Excellent Very Good
Softness Good Very Good Excellent
Durability Excellent Good Very Good
Quick Drying Moderate Excellent Good
Easy Care Good Excellent Good
Breathability Excellent Good Good
Luxury Feel Good Good Excellent

Care and Maintenance Guidelines

Terry Cloth Care Instructions

Caring for terry cloth bathrobes is relatively straightforward, but following proper guidelines ensures longevity and maintains that plush feel. Always wash in warm water with a gentle detergent, avoiding fabric softeners that can coat the loops and reduce absorbency.

Drying terry cloth requires patience – while it may take longer than other materials, proper air circulation and moderate heat settings preserve the fabric’s integrity. Think of it as slow-cooking your way to perfect results rather than rushing the process.

Fleece Maintenance Tips

Fleece is the low-maintenance friend of bathrobe materials. Wash in cold water to prevent pilling and maintain softness. Avoid high heat when drying, as it can damage the synthetic fibers and reduce the fabric’s effectiveness.

The beauty of fleece is its resilience – it bounces back quickly from washing and maintains its shape and softness with minimal effort. It’s like having a self-maintaining luxury item that requires little input for maximum output.

Plush Material Care

Plush materials require gentle treatment to maintain their luxurious feel. Use cool water and gentle cycles, and consider air drying when possible to preserve the fiber structure. It’s like caring for a delicate flower – with the right attention, it continues to bloom beautifully.

Travel-Friendly Bathrobe Materials

Frequent travelers need bathrobes that pack well and dry quickly. Fleece emerges as the clear winner here, offering lightweight warmth that compresses easily and dries rapidly. It’s like having a full-size comfort experience in a compact, travel-ready package.

Lightweight plush options can also work for travel, though they may require more packing space. The trade-off between luxury and practicality becomes a personal decision based on your travel style and priorities.

Terry cloth, while excellent for home use, can be challenging for travel due to its weight and slower drying time. However, some lightweight terry options are specifically designed for travelers who refuse to compromise on absorption.
